What Is Roofing?

Roofing involves the materials and techniques used to construct, repair, and maintain a roof. Common roofing types include asphalt shingles, metal, tile, and rubber. A properly installed roof not only shields your home from harsh weather but also improves energy efficiency, insulation, and overall value.

Why Is Roofing Important?

• Protects Your Home from water damage, mold, and weather-related deterioration

• Boosts Energy Efficiency with proper insulation

• Increases Curb Appeal and property value

• Prevents Costly Repairs through early maintenance and quality installation

When Should You Consider Roofing?

• You notice leaks, missing shingles, or water stains

• Your roof is over 15-20 years old

• You see visible wear or storm damage

• You want to upgrade materials for better performance and design
